编程里面实数是什么意思
-
在编程中,实数是指一个包含小数点的数字,可以是正数、负数或零。实数可以使用不同的数据类型来表示,例如浮点数(float)和双精度浮点数(double)。
实数通常用于需要非整数精度的计算,例如计算几何、物理、工程学等领域的问题。与整数相比,实数可以表示更准确的数值,因为它们包含了小数部分。
在编程中,对实数进行运算时需要注意精度问题。由于计算机存储空间的限制,实数的精度是有限的。因此,对实数进行运算可能产生舍入误差或精度丢失。为了解决这个问题,编程语言提供了一些库和方法来处理实数运算,例如使用BigDecimal类来进行高精度的实数计算。
总结:实数在编程中是指包含小数点的数字,用于表示非整数精度的数据。在进行实数运算时,需要注意精度问题,并选择适当的数据类型和方法来保证计算的准确性。
1年前 -
在编程中,实数是一种数据类型,用于表示实数的数值。实数包括所有的整数、分数和无理数,例如π(圆周率)和√2(根号2)。与整数和浮点数不同,实数可以具有无限的小数位数,并且可以是正数、负数或零。
以下是关于实数在编程中的几个重要概念:
-
数据类型:实数是一种特定的数据类型,在大多数编程语言中被称为float(浮点数)或double(双精度浮点数)。这些数据类型用于存储实数值,并可以进行相应的数学运算。
-
精度:实数的精度指的是数值的准确度。由于计算机内部存储的二进制表示方式,实数的精度受到限制。浮点数和双精度浮点数在存储和计算过程中可能会有一定程度的舍入误差。
-
运算:编程语言通常支持一系列与实数相关的运算,包括加法、减法、乘法、除法和取余等。使用这些运算符,开发人员可以对实数进行各种数学运算操作。
-
类型转换:在编程中,实数可以与其他类型的数据进行转换。例如,整数可以转换为实数,而实数也可以转换为整数。类型转换可以通过特定的转换函数或语法来实现。
-
数学函数:编程语言通常提供了一系列与实数相关的数学函数,如幂函数、三角函数、指数函数等。这些函数可以帮助开发人员进行复杂的数值计算,并处理实数的各种操作和转换需求。
总之,实数在编程中是一种用于表示和处理实数值的数据类型。它允许开发人员进行各种数值计算和操作,并提供了与实数相关的数学函数和类型转换功能。
1年前 -
-
在编程中,实数(real number)是一种数值数据类型,用于表示包括整数和小数在内的所有实数。
实数数据类型通常在编程语言中有特定的表示方法。在大多数编程语言中,实数可以用浮点数(floating point)类型来表示。浮点数由两部分组成:尾数(mantissa)和指数(exponent)。尾数表示实数的有效数字部分,而指数表示实数的数量级。浮点数数据类型可以用于表示非常大或非常小的实数。
实数在编程中的应用广泛。在科学计算、物理模拟、金融计算、游戏开发等领域,实数类型常常用于存储和处理实际世界中的连续变量,如长度、时间、温度等。
在编程中,对实数进行各种操作和计算是非常常见的。以下是一些常见的实数操作:
-
加法和减法:实数可以通过加法和减法运算进行相加和相减。
-
乘法和除法:实数可以通过乘法和除法运算进行相乘和相除。
-
比较运算:可以使用比较运算符(如大于、小于、等于)对实数进行比较。
-
数学函数:许多数学函数可以用于实数类型,例如平方根、对数、三角函数等。
在使用实数类型时,需要注意一些精度问题。由于浮点数的表示方式有限,所以在进行精确计算时可能会存在一些误差。因此,在进行比较操作时,通常需要使用特定的函数或技巧来处理浮点数比较的精度问题。
总之,实数是编程中表示实数的数据类型,可以用于存储和处理各种实数。在编程中,对实数进行各种操作和计算是非常常见的,但需要注意处理精度问题。
1年前 -